Context sentences for "drop ball" in Spanish

Englishthis is your big chance, so don't drop the ball
es tu gran oportunidad, así que no vayas a meter la pata
EnglishPlease do not drop the ball.
EnglishSo my question to the Minister is: Is the Presidency going to ensure that we get agreement at that meeting, or are you going to drop the ball?
Por tanto, quisiera preguntar al señor Ministro si la Presidencia va a garantizar que lleguemos a un acuerdo en dicha reunión o si, por el contrario, va a pasar la pelota.